Make sure that your scooter is equipped with batteries that are approved by the airline. This is vital when you plan to travel with your scooter often since airlines have strict regulations regarding the size and types of batteries that can be used on board. Some manufacturers offer several different sizes of batteries, so you can pick one that best suits your needs for travel.

Look for a scooter with an automatic brake feature. This is a fantastic safety feature as it stops your scooter from rolling off the road while you're driving or parking. This feature is typically activated with a push button on the scooter's tiller however, it can be activated automatically when you release the accelerator.

3-wheel scooters are perfect for indoor use, and have a narrow turning radius, making them ideal for narrow hallways and store aisles. However, their design can make them less stable on rough surfaces, or when climbing up and down hills.

On the other hand, 4-wheel scooters are a good option for use outdoors and offer greater stability and balance than their 3-wheel counterparts. They have a larger base, which allows for a larger seat and can carry the weight of a larger amount.
